The Next Eleven (known also by the numeronym N-11) are the eleven countries – Bangladesh, Egypt, Indonesia, Iran, Mexico, Nigeria, Pakistan, the Philippines, Turkey, South Korea and Vietnam – identified by Goldman Sachs investment bank and economist Jim O'Neill in a research paper as having a high potential of becoming, along with the BRICs, the world's largest economies in the 21st century.

The bank chose these states, all with promising outlooks for investment and future growth, on December 12, 2005. At the end of 2011, the four most prominent countries in the Next Eleven, Mexico, Indonesia, South Korea and Turkey, made up 73 percent of all Next Eleven GDP. BRIC GDP was $13.5 trillion, while MINT GDP at almost 30 percent of that: $3.9 trillion.[1]

Kurdistan Alliance announced on Saturday, it will be a delegation to visit Baghdad to negotiate with the political blocs to form a government and the mechanism for the distribution of ministerial portfolios, with student access to one of the key ministries.

The MP said the coalition Ribawar Taha in a press statement, seen by the Agency for News News (et) "The Kurdish leaders will be in the coming days and the delegation to visit Baghdad in order to negotiate with the political blocs to form the next government, in addition to the search mechanism of the distribution of ministerial portfolios within the electoral votes ".

Taha and demanded to "get one of the sovereign ministries namely electricity, oil, finance and foreign affairs," adding that "the maturity of the Kurds spend to get one of them."

In another context, pointed Kurdistan Alliance MP that "the Kurdish leaders has not been resolved so far its candidate for the post of deputy prime minister."

He announced the National Reform Movement led by Ibrahim al-Jaafari, said on Friday (16 August 2014), that the National Alliance held a meeting today to label the negotiating committee that would run the negotiations to form a government, as pointed out that formal negotiations to form a government will begin early next week.

The prime minister-designate to form a government, Haider al-Abadi called, (13 August 2014), the political blocs to nominate representatives to agree on ministerial portfolios, while stressing the need to be candidates for bags of national competencies.
